<aside> 📌 INFORMAÇÕES GERAIS DA PÁGINA
</aside>
<aside> <img src="/icons/forward_yellow.svg" alt="/icons/forward_yellow.svg" width="40px" /> SUMÁRIO
Nesta página, você aprenderá sobre a importância da lógica de programação para a criação de programas de computador eficientes e estruturados. Serão apresentadas técnicas para melhorar a lógica de programação, como a divisão do problema em partes menores e o uso de estruturas de controle. Serão também apresentados exemplos práticos de como a lógica de programação pode ser aplicada em diferentes áreas da computação, como desenvolvimento de software e jogos.
INDÍCES ⬇️
</aside>
A lógica de programação é a base para a criação de programas de computador. Ela é fundamental para que o desenvolvedor possa criar algoritmos eficientes e solucionar problemas de forma estruturada.
Existem diversas técnicas que podem ser utilizadas para melhorar a lógica de programação, entre elas:
Para exemplificar, podemos criar um algoritmo simples que calcule a média aritmética de três números:
1. Início
2. Ler n1, n2 e n3
3. Calcular a média: media = (n1 + n2 + n3) / 3
4. Exibir a média
5. Fim
Outro exemplo seria um algoritmo que verifica se um número é par ou ímpar:
1. Início
2. Ler número
3. Se o resto da divisão por 2 for igual a 0, então exibir "O número é par"
4. Caso contrário, exibir "O número é ímpar"
5. Fim
Esses são apenas alguns exemplos simples de como a lógica de programação pode ser aplicada na prática. A medida que o desenvolvedor avança em seus estudos, ele pode aprimorar suas habilidades e criar algoritmos cada vez mais complexos e eficientes.
Além dos exemplos mencionados anteriormente, a lógica de programação pode ser aplicada de diversas formas em diferentes áreas da computação, como desenvolvimento de software, inteligência artificial, análise de dados, entre outras.
Um exemplo de aplicação da lógica de programação na área de desenvolvimento de software é a criação de um algoritmo de busca binária. Esse algoritmo é utilizado para encontrar um determinado valor em um conjunto de dados ordenados. O processo consiste em dividir o conjunto pela metade até que o valor desejado seja encontrado.
Outro exemplo é a utilização da lógica de programação para desenvolvimento de jogos. Nesse caso, é importante ter uma boa compreensão de conceitos como lógica booleana, operadores lógicos, variáveis e estruturas de controle, para criar algoritmos que permitam interações com o usuário, como movimentação de personagens, colisões, pontuações, entre outras funcionalidades.